BETHESDA, Md., Sept. 1, 2026 /PRNewswire/ -- Marriott International and LG Electronics announced a long-term strategic collaboration focused on enhancing the guest experience, beginning with a cloud platform for guest room entertainment and technology. Marriott plans to adopt the jointly developed platform across its participating hotel portfolio, bringing a modern approach to in-room entertainment and laying the foundation for device management and connected guest experiences across Marriott properties.

State-of-the-Art Technology Meets Global Hospitality Expertise
Given Marriott's long-standing relationship with LG, the company was selected to expand its work with the world's largest hotel company to support its hospitality tech ecosystem, starting with an innovative guest room entertainment and technology platform for next-generation guest experiences. Marriott is shaping the platform around guest experience, property operations, and enterprise integration needs, while LG is co-developing the platform, device management, and technical support behind it.
"A prime goal is to make the TV part of a connected guest room experience rather than a standalone device," said John Won, LG Electronics Senior Vice President and head of LG's U.S. commercial display solutions B2B business. "This new guest room technology platform helps turn the displays into a more unified experience for travelers, providing entertainment, hotel content, and room functions with a seamless, easy-to-use system." The technology enables seamless authentication and management of LG smart hotel TVs and set-top boxes across participating Marriott properties, while reducing reliance on traditional on-premises video distribution infrastructure. LG's connected device capabilities are integrated with Marriott's infrastructure to enable future smart-room experience.
Beyond enhancing the guest room experience, the platform provides Marriott with a centralized enterprise management environment for its in-room technology. Marriott associate teams will now have the ability to monitor device health, performance, and status across individual guest room televisions, entire hotel properties, specific brands or groups of hotels, and even its broader property portfolio. This centralized approach enables faster issue identification, more efficient content and application updates, and improved operational visibility across Marriott's global hospitality network.
A key feature of the technology is its in-room entertainment system, which supports linear TV, streaming and FAST channels, including over 40 OTT applications and 250 channels. The television experience will also offer personalized advertising through LG Channels and client-side ad insertion capabilities.
Strategic Vision
The guest room technology will launch with an initial pilot across Marriott brands in 40 locations in the United States and Canada before potentially expanding more broadly in Marriott's global portfolio at participating hotels.
As the collaboration evolves, Marriott and LG intend to explore opportunities to extend connected digital experiences and centralized management capabilities into public and shared spaces throughout hotel properties, creating a more unified technology ecosystem across the hospitality environment.

About Marriott International
Marriott International, Inc. (Nasdaq: MAR) is based in Bethesda, Maryland, USA, and encompasses a portfolio of compelling brands across luxury, premium, select, midscale, extended stay, and all-inclusive, with over 10,000 properties in 148 countries and territories, as of June 30, 2026. Marriott franchises, operates, and licenses hotel, residential, timeshare, yacht, outdoor, and other lodging products all around the world. The company offers Marriott Bonvoy®, its highly awarded travel platform. About LG Electronics USA
LG Electronics USA serves commercial display customers in the U.S. lodging and hospitality, digital signage, systems integration, healthcare, education, government and industrial markets. Based in Lincolnshire, Ill., with its dedicated engineering and customer support team, LG's U.S. Media Entertainment Solution B2B division delivers business-to-business technology solutions tailored to the particular needs of business environments. Eleven-time ENERGY STAR® Partner of the Year LG Electronics USA Inc., headquartered in Englewood Cliffs, N.J., is the North American subsidiary of LG Electronics Inc., a leading smart life solutions company with annual global revenues of more than $60 billion from consumer electronics, home appliances, HVAC solutions and vehicle components.
